Inside Out Contracts Ltd is seeking a Costing Administrator to work closely with the sales director and support accurate pricing. The role involves preparing quotations, liaising with clients and suppliers, and identifying opportunities to improve efficiency with AI.
The ideal candidate has exceptional organisational skills, CRM proficiency, and strong IT skills in Microsoft applications.
The position offers a salary of £25-27K depending on experience, with the main office located in Greenwich London.

How to prepare for a job interview at Inside Out Contracts Ltd
✨Know Your Numbers
As a Costing & Quotations Administrator, you'll be dealing with pricing all day. Brush up on your numerical skills and be ready to discuss how you approach cost calculations. Familiarise yourself with common pricing strategies and be prepared to share examples of how you've successfully managed quotations in the past.
✨Show Off Your CRM Skills
Since CRM proficiency is key for this role, make sure you highlight your experience with any CRM systems you've used. Be ready to discuss how you've leveraged these tools to improve efficiency or client relationships. If you can, bring examples of reports or dashboards you've created that demonstrate your analytical skills.
✨Get Tech-Savvy
Strong IT skills are a must, especially in Microsoft applications. Before the interview, brush up on Excel functions, as you might need to showcase your ability to manipulate data. Consider preparing a quick demo of how you would create a quotation template or analyse pricing trends using Excel.
✨Prepare Questions About AI Integration
Since the role involves identifying opportunities to improve efficiency with AI, come prepared with insightful questions about how the company currently uses AI in their pricing strategy. This shows your interest in the role and your forward-thinking mindset. It also gives you a chance to demonstrate your knowledge of AI applications in business.
